A vital example of this phenomenon is zirconia, whose martensitic transformation entails a crystal composition transformation from a tetragonal crystal framework (the austenite stage) to the monoclinic framework. The volume raise linked to transformation from tetragonal to monoclinic also relieves tensile anxiety at the crack, suggestion, additional discouraging cracking and expanding toughness.[23] When zirconia particles in the ceramic matrix undergo transformation during fabrication resulting from cooling, the anxiety fields within the particles bring about nucleation and extension of microcracks, which can also increase toughness of the material. These pressure fields, as well as the particles on their own, may contribute to crack deflection.[26]

The processing of collected sherds can be consistent with two key sorts of analysis: technological and classic.

Temper is often discovered by microscopic examination on the tempered material. Clay identification is decided by a process of refiring the ceramic and assigning a color to it employing Munsell Soil Coloration notation. By estimating both the clay and temper compositions and locating a area where by each are acknowledged to come about, an assignment of the material source could be made. Based upon the resource assignment of your artifact, additional investigations could be made into the location of manufacture.

Highly oriented crystalline ceramic materials are certainly not amenable to an awesome number of processing. Strategies for working with them are inclined to tumble into among two types: possibly producing the ceramic in the desired condition by response in situ or "forming" powders into the specified condition then sintering to form a stable overall body.
